Lines: 17 I am embarking on a project that aims to make the Macintosh into a generic workstation - mainly in the field of industrial automation. I am not a supporter of "re-inventing the wheel" and therefore would like to come into contact with others that have done or are doing something similar. Specifically, I am developing a parameter driven dialogue/presentation application that connects to a microVAX2 ELN process via a yet-to-be-defined protocol (lower level than AppleTalk). I am using MacC (4.0) together with MacExpress and a skeleton is already working. Please mail me if you have common interests in this area.
